Q: Is 100,011,333 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 100,011,333 is a composite number.

Why is 100,011,333 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 100,011,333 can be evenly divided by 1 3 37 111 149 447 5,513 6,047 16,539 18,141 223,739 671,217 901,003 2,703,009 33,337,111 and 100,011,333, with no remainder.

Since 100,011,333 cannot be divided by just 1 and 100,011,333, it is a composite number.
